Job Description
We are looking for skilled Double Column VMC Operators to operate and maintain Double Column Vertical Machining Center (VMC) machines for manufacturing high-precision components used in Mold, Fabrication, and Sheet Metal industries. The ideal candidate should have experience in machine setup, machining operations, and inspection of finished components while ensuring quality and productivity.
Roles & Responsibilities
- Operate Double Column VMC machines for precision machining operations.
- Perform machine setup, workpiece clamping, and fixture alignment.
- Read and interpret engineering drawings, process sheets, and technical specifications.
- Load and unload raw materials and finished components safely.
- Select, install, and replace cutting tools as required.
- Monitor machining operations and make tool offset corrections.
- Perform dimensional inspection using Vernier Calipers, Micrometers, Height Gauges, Dial Indicators, and other measuring instruments.
- Ensure components meet drawing specifications and quality standards.
- Maintain proper machine lubrication and carry out basic preventive maintenance.
- Report machine abnormalities, tool wear, or production issues to the supervisor.
- Follow 5S, safety procedures, and company quality standards.
- Maintain production records and daily machining reports.
Required Skills
- Experience operating Double Column VMC machines.
- Knowledge of G-Code and M-Code basics.
- Ability to read engineering drawings.
- Knowledge of cutting tools, fixtures, and machining parameters.
- Familiarity with Mold, Fabrication, or Sheet Metal components.
- Strong understanding of quality inspection techniques.
- CAM Programmer (WorkNC) – 02 Positions
Job Description
We are seeking an experienced CAM Programmer (WorkNC) to develop efficient CNC machining programs for Mold, Fabrication, and Sheet Metal components. The candidate should be proficient in creating optimized toolpaths, selecting machining strategies, and supporting production for high-quality manufacturing.
Roles & Responsibilities
- Create CNC machining programs using WorkNC CAM Software.
- Develop roughing, semi-finishing, and finishing toolpaths for complex components.
- Generate efficient CNC programs for 3-axis, 4-axis, or 5-axis machining (as applicable).
- Read and interpret customer drawings and 3D CAD models.
- Select suitable cutting tools, machining strategies, feeds, and speeds.
- Optimize machining cycle time while maintaining component quality.
- Perform toolpath simulation and collision checking before production.
- Coordinate with Design, Production, and Quality teams.
- Support machine operators during setup and prove-out of new programs.
- Modify and optimize existing CNC programs to improve productivity.
- Maintain program documentation and revision records.
- Troubleshoot machining issues and provide technical solutions.
- Ensure adherence to customer specifications and quality standards.
Required Skills
- Proficiency in WorkNC CAM Software.
- Knowledge of CNC machining principles and tooling.
- Experience with Mold, Fabrication, or Sheet Metal industries.
- Understanding of CNC programming, machining strategies, and toolpath optimization.
- Ability to read engineering drawings and 3D CAD models.
- Familiarity with GD&T and precision manufacturing.
- Knowledge of CNC machine setup and machining processes.
